How Follistatin Works for Weight Loss
Follistatin is a naturally occurring glycoprotein that inhibits myostatin, a protein that limits muscle growth. By modulating this pathway, researchers study how muscle and fat tissue interact in the context of metabolism.
Mechanisms Under Research
Laboratory studies on Follistatin explore its ability to:
-
Enhance lean muscle mass development
-
Improve the ratio of lean tissue to fat tissue
-
Support metabolic efficiency in skeletal muscle
-
Promote energy utilization without directly altering appetite
Rather than acting as a stimulant or appetite suppressant, Follistatin research focuses on physiologically aligned metabolic modulation.
